#491123 basic color information

#491123

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#491123 has decimal index of: 4788515, is composed of 28.6% red, 6.7% green and 13.7% blue. #491123 in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 76.7% magenta, 52.1% yellow and 71.4% black.
#330033 is the closest web-safe color to #491123.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
